Pars Today –The spokesperson for the Ministry of Foreign Affairs of the Islamic Republic of Iran has strongly condemned the threatening rhetoric of US officials against the Sultanate of Oman.
According to Pars Today, citing IRNA, early on Friday, he described the US Treasury Secretary's threat to impose sanctions on Oman — following a previous threat to "destroy" Oman — as an attempt to blackmail an independent member state of the United Nations and another sign of the moral bankruptcy of the governance system and policymaking in America.
The spokesperson for Iran's Ministry of Foreign Affairs noted that threatening to impose sanctions on Oman under a false pretext is an absolutely illegal act contrary to the fundamental principles of the UN Charter and international law. He added that the international community must respond responsibly to this approach to prevent the increasing normalization of violations of international legal norms.
